Every Last One
Every Last One
Anna Quindlen | 2010 | Contemporary, Fiction & Poetry
8
9.0 (2 Ratings)
Book Rating
This is a very well-written book with a powerful narrative which is incredibly vivid. It is a shocking plot which describes the unthinkable in a very moving and sensitive way. A triumphant insight into a mother's feelings for her family and how she copes when this is torn apart.
